8.2 Port Charlotte 2011 1st fill Bourbon Barrel, 12 years old, 60.9%
Distilled on 5th June 2011 this whisky spent its whole 12-year life maturing in cask #2124, maturation taking place in a 1st fill Bourbon barrel from an unknown American distillery.
